Output 85c1308c269023582396a05efcb538836a8441c0c2c2a69f50fb333980f2990d:1

value
265816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b151654266dc4b1300292755df99b79eb0319f0a OP_EQUAL
address
3Hrb2xbPMiciHkFymEo9sMBuk8wkyRMMP1
transaction
85c1308c269023582396a05efcb538836a8441c0c2c2a69f50fb333980f2990d
spent
true